The purge controls m ay initiate a carbon tank regeneration
cycle w hen the rem aining carbon tank capacity is
calculated to be less than 80 percent. How ever, the
continued stable operation of the chiller is always m ore
im portant than the regeneration of the carbon tank.
Therefore, the follow ing rules apply:
1. If the Daily Pum p-out Lim it is disabled, a regeneration
cycle m ay not be initiated, regardless of the value of
the rem aining carbon capacity.
Also, if the Daily Pum p-out Lim it is disabled during a
regeneration cycle, the regeneration cycle m ust be
term inated.
2. When the rem aining carbon capacity is less than
80 percent, a regeneration cycle w ill be initiated at the
next opportunity w hen the chiller is running (after the
chiller has started and no pum p-out m inutes have
accum ulated for the previous 60 m inutes).
3. If there is no opportunity to purge as indicated by Rules
1 and 2 and the rem aining carbon capacity is less than
50 percent, a regeneration cycle w ill be initiated at the
best opportunity w hen the chiller is shut dow n (and no
pum p-out m inutes have accum ulated for the previous
60 m inutes).
4. If there is no opportunity to regenerate as indicated by
Rules 1, 2, and 3, and the carbon capacity drops below
0 percent, then a regeneration cycle is initiated.
5. Note that if at any tim e during the regeneration cycle,
the chiller is running and shuts dow n or if the chiller is
off and starts up, then the regeneration cycle is
continued.

If the purge controller determ ines that carbon tank
regeneration is desired and is allow ed, the purge controls:
1. Disable the purge refrigeration circuit and the pum p-
out solenoid valve.
2. Open the regeneration solenoid valve and turn on the
carbon tank heater.
3. M onitor the carbon tem perature until it reaches the
regeneration tem perature value of 115.6° C (240° F), and
control w ithin a ±5.6° C (±10° F) dead band for
15 m inutes (this step should take approxim ately
3 hours).
